How Many People Are Named Aidon?
An estimated 527 people in the United States have the first name Aidon. It is almost exclusively a male name. The average bearer is 17 years old, and Aidon peaked in popularity in 2006 with 47 births that year.

Aidon: Popularity Over Time
SSA records for Aidon span from the 1990s to the 2020s, covering 4 decades of naming data. The most popular decade for this name was the 2000s, when 294 babies were registered. Aidon has declined significantly from its peak in the 2000s. Recent registrations are a fraction of what they were at the name's height.

Where does this data come from?
Our estimates use Social Security Administration birth records (1880 to 2024), adjusted for survival using CDC 2023 life tables broken down by sex. The U.S. population figure (342,754,338) is from the Census Bureau's July 2025 estimate. Full methodology.
